Make a splash in Pool Slide Story! In this simulation game from Kairosoft, you are the manager of a brand-new water park. Your goal is to build a variety of attractions, from relaxing pools to dizzying slides, to satisfy your guests' desires. Customize the water with various colors and fragrances, build world-class facilities, and use social media to promote your park. Balance your budget and your creativity to become the top resort destination in the country.

Kairosoft has done it again with Pool Slide Story. They have a magical ability to take any niche business and turn it into a deep, addictive management simulation. Designing your own water park is immensely satisfying—balancing the placement of massive slides with the layout of snack bars and pool scents is a puzzle in itself.

The 'scent' and 'color' mechanics add a unique layer to the strategy. You aren't just building pools; you're creating specific atmospheres to attract different demographics. As with all Kairosoft games, the pixel art is charming and the world feels alive as you watch guests navigate your park and react to your designs. It’s a relaxing, wholesome, and incredibly deep simulation that will have you checking your park 'just one more time' well into the night.

This game is not as much a water park management game as it is a "fulfill customer request" game. The water park side of things is purely incidental, since most of all you'll do is have what you're doing interrupted by a customer demanding something you either already have or something you have to buy. There's no real benefit to the item you purchase after the request is fulfilled, since another customer can request the exact same thing and soon after, they thank you for already having what they wanted. You will constantly be interrupted in watching the people enjoying your work to view a request being made, a request being completed, a campaign being started, a campaign being completed or something else that has little to do with running the actual water park. Also, you will repeatedly get notifications when someone makes an in-game social media post that you can then "like," for virtually no benefit whatsoever. This game is pretty and somewhat enjoyable, but the constant interruptions and unnecessary screens to click through make it about as fun as running a canning factory. Not worth buying, in my opinion.
